Date: | Monday 10 April 1944 |
Time: | |
Type: | Heinkel He 111 H-16 |
Owner/operator: | 4./KG 53 Luftwaffe |
Registration: | A1+DM |
MSN: | 161627 |
Fatalities: | Fatalities: 5 / Occupants: 5 |
Aircraft damage: | Destroyed |
Location: | Ternopil -
Ukraine
|
Phase: | En route |
Nature: | Military |
Departure airport: | |
Destination airport: | |
Narrative:Crashed. All five crew members are MIA.
